浏览器兼容是web搭建一种常见的问题。
有些版本的浏览器过低,大部分网页已经不兼容了。
但是基于用户体验,一般会提示该用户更新或替换它的浏览器。
一般我见过有这样几种方式:
1.顶部提示条,但是用户也可以忽视它继续浏览页面。我们公司的页面就是这样做的。

2.弹窗,例如淘宝。我一般是使用一个fixed的div来进行设置,它会阻止用户继续使用产品。

3.直接跳转。当网页检测到浏览器版本过低,自动跳转到另一个页面。那个页面一般是更新的浏览器的下载资源。
判断浏览器版本需要一些简单的判断,如以下:
除IE外都可识别把相应的代码写到该注释中就可以了。
浏览器兼容性是web开发中的常见挑战,尤其对于老旧浏览器。通常,开发者会采取三种方式来解决这个问题:1) 顶部提示条,允许用户继续浏览但提示升级;2) 弹窗阻止,如淘宝那样,强制用户注意到浏览器版本问题;3) 自动跳转到更新浏览器的下载页面。实现这些功能需要简单的浏览器版本检测代码。确保良好的用户体验是关键,同时也要兼顾技术实现。
243

被折叠的 条评论
为什么被折叠?



